New Product: Precision couplings

Nov. 21, 2007
The CD couplings, with zero-backlash precision and high-torsional stiffness, are designed with clampstyle hubs for increased torque capacity on shafts without using keyways.

The couplings handle speeds to 17,000 rpm with torque ratings to 10,666 Nm (94,400 lb-in.). A large size range is available. Users can choose combinations of inch and metric hub bore sizes to meet specific needs. The CD couplings are for use in packaging machines, pick-and-place systems, printing machinery, machine tools, and systems that use servomotors.
